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[feature] Add Side Bar and Dark Mode UI #16

Open
rhrudska987 opened this issue Nov 30, 2024 · 0 comments
Open

[feature] Add Side Bar and Dark Mode UI #16

rhrudska987 opened this issue Nov 30, 2024 · 0 comments
Labels
enhancement New feature or request style Add style

Comments

@rhrudska987
Copy link

✅Feature Request

  • Addition of a sidebar
  • Implementation of a dark mode or a more visually comfortable color scheme

Motivation

The integration of the Swaggy-Swagger library has been quite beneficial for our development process. however, I have encountered certain inconveniences that hinder the overall user experience. Firstly, the stark white background can be quite harsh on the eyes, particularly during prolonged usage. This has made it challenging for users who spend extended periods of time interacting with the interface. Secondly, when the screen is resized to a smaller width, the sidebar occupies a disproportionately large area, which detracts from the content visibility and usability. This creates an uncomfortable viewing experience and makes it difficult to focus on the primary content.

Proposed Solution

To address these concerns, I propose the following enhancements:

Dark Mode or Improved Color Scheme: Implementing a dark mode option or a more soothing color palette would significantly reduce eye strain. This adjustment would not only enhance user comfort but also make the interface more modern and visually appealing.

Collapsible Sidebar: Introducing a feature that allows users to expand or collapse the sidebar would greatly enhance usability. This flexibility would enable users to customize their view according to their preferences, ensuring that the content remains the focal point, especially on smaller screens.

By incorporating these features, we can create a more user-friendly environment that caters to the needs of all users, thereby improving overall satisfaction and productivity.

@leejin-rho leejin-rho added style Add style enhancement New feature or request labels Dec 1,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
enhancement New feature or request style Add style
Projects
None yet
Development

No branches or pull requests

2 participants